Ghana Tax Compliance Deadlines every single enterprise have to Know
Businesses working in Ghana in 2026 ought to comply with the subsequent vital tax deadlines. Corporate profits Tax Self-Assessment is due to Ghana Revenue Authority by 31 March each year for the previous 12 months of assessment. yearly Returns has to be submitted Along with the Registrar basic's Division by thirty April yearly. PAYE has to be remitted towards the GRA with the 15th of each month next the wage payment month. VAT returns are because of on the last Doing the job working day of each month. Withholding tax need to be remitted through the fifteenth of each month adhering to the expenditure transaction thirty day period. SSNIT contributions need to be submitted from the 14th of each month For each and every employee on the payroll.

Withholding Tax in Ghana: The Obligation Most Businesses overlook
Withholding tax in Ghana is usually a tax deducted at supply because of the paying out get together in advance of income is remitted into the recipient. Every company in Ghana that pays a contractor, expert or support supplier for work finished would be the withholding agent. The having to pay business is to blame for deducting the tax, holding it and remitting it to the GRA through the fifteenth of the next month.
Key withholding tax charges in Ghana in 2026 are as follows. merchandise supplied by resident providers or individuals: three per cent. Professional and technical products and services by people: 7.five %. Skilled and technical expert services by non-residents: 25 per cent. Construction and functions contracts: 5 %. professional hire: fifteen per cent. Residential hire: eight %. desire payments to non-citizens: 8 %. Dividends paid to shareholders: 8 %.

VAT in Ghana: What transformed in January 2026
the worth extra Tax Amendment Act 2025 (Act 1151) arrived into impact on one January 2026 and released significant improvements to Ghana's VAT program. The 3 % VAT Flat level Scheme was abolished and changed using a Unified VAT technique. The new normal charge comprises VAT at fifteen p.c, NHIL at 2.five p.c and GETFund Levy at two.five p.c, offering a complete successful rate of twenty %. The 1 percent Covid-19 Levy was also removed from VAT computation.
The registration threshold for firms supplying only goods improved from GHS 200,000 to GHS 750,000. nevertheless, there's no registration threshold for support vendors. All enterprises delivering products and services in Ghana must register for VAT irrespective of their revenue degree. Existing service companies who were not Earlier required to sign-up ought to do this within thirty times in the productive date.

corporation Registration and once-a-year Returns in Ghana
Every enterprise integrated in Ghana is required to file yearly returns With all the Registrar standard's Department each and every year, regardless of whether the corporate traded in the course of that 12 months. A dormant enterprise with no revenue and no employees remains lawfully obligated to file. lacking annual returns ends in a penalty and, if unresolved, can result in the corporation title staying struck within the sign-up.
Annual returns are a totally separate obligation from tax submitting Using the GRA. several corporations in Ghana are latest with their GRA tax obligations but have remarkable yearly returns Along with the Registrar common, which results in compliance gaps that surface in the course of financial institution facility purposes, authorities tender procedures and Trader due diligence.

Payroll Management and SSNIT Compliance in Ghana
Every employer in Ghana is required to sign-up Every new employee with SSNIT within 30 times in their commencement date and to remit month to month SSNIT contributions with the 14th of the next month. Deducting SSNIT from staff salaries will not be the same as remitting it. both equally obligations are individual and both equally have penalties for non-compliance.
PAYE has to be calculated the right way towards The existing GRA tax bands for every staff. Errors in PAYE calculation, together with incorrect remedy of allowances and failure to update tax bands when salaries alter, compound silently more than months and surface area as important liabilities during GRA audits. Frequently questioned questions on Tax Advisory in Ghana
precisely what is the corporate profits tax charge in Ghana in 2026? The regular company money tax level in Ghana is twenty five percent. particular sectors like agriculture, tourism and export-oriented free of charge zone companies take advantage of lowered fees and tax holidays below Ghana's financial commitment incentive framework.
How do I sign-up for VAT in Ghana? firms providing merchandise in Ghana should copyright for VAT when taxable supplies exceed GHS 750,000 in any 12-month interval. All company suppliers must copyright regardless of profits stage. Registration is completed with the Ghana profits Authority. What is the penalty for late PAYE in Ghana? Late PAYE appeals to a penalty of 10 per cent from the outstanding sum as well as desire in the Bank of Ghana financial coverage fee in addition 5 % for every annum. Can a foreign Trader very own land in Ghana? Foreign traders simply cannot very own freehold land in Ghana. They can acquire leasehold pursuits for intervals of nearly fifty a long time, renewable for an extra 50 several years. overseas traders must have interaction a Ghana-qualified lawyer to overview all land and property documentation prior to any acquisition.
